First, imaging experiments revealed that Tregs have a close relationship with the stem cells that reside within hair follicles and allow them to regenerate: the number of active Tregs clustering
around follicle stem cells typically swells by three-fold as follicles enter the growth phase of their regular cycle of rest and regeneration.
